OK, this should be an interesting topic...my thoughts:

Yes, she did deserve the Emmy for 83-84. Even though there were only about 6 episodes in that season, they were some of the best of the whole series, and Jane really gave some outstanding performances, especially in the one where they have to bake all the cakes. Hilarious! But, in 84-85, I think it was a tough call. There were some so-so episodes and the material really wasn't Emmy acting caliber. She was up against Shelley Long, Susan Saint James, Isabel Sanford, and Phylicia Rashad. IMHO, the Emmy should have went to Isabel Sanford for The Jeffersons. Her acting in the last season, actually in every seaon of the show, was great, and I do believe she was really unsung as an actress...anyway, what does everyone think? Did she deserve the Emmy she never got but was nominated for in 86-87?
